ORM Tools and Resources
Reputation Management Software
A number of programs which can help you in the task of reputation management are available in the market. Some of the platforms include Brand24, Mention, and ReviewTrackers which help in monitoring mentions as well as analyzing sentiment, all the while handling reviews. Such tools are useful in ORM and also make the ORM process easier.
Social Listening Tools
Hootsuite, Sprout Social, BuzzSumo and similar instruments assist in monitoring the mentions on specific social networks as well as social media trends. They give information on trends in conversations in a certain brand and can easily be used to counter new developing incidences.
Evaluating Your ORM Strategy
Key Metrics to Track
To gauge the effectiveness of your ORM efforts, monitor metrics like:To gauge the effectiveness of your ORM efforts, monitor metrics like:
Sentiment Analysis: Opinion holders of all the online conversations and posts.
Review Ratings: The overall rating given by the customers from all the review platforms.
Engagement Rates: Such things as ‘Likes’ ‘Shares’ ‘Post comments’ etc.
Traffic and Referrals: Shifts in page views, from which location and where they come from.
